Chamber helps students prep for real world

Business leaders team with East Meadow High School for mock interview day

Posted

Tell me a little bit about yourself. When and why did you pursue this job? What are your strengths and weaknesses?
   
Those were some of the questions raised by East Meadow business leaders on May 25 at East Meadow High School during Mock Interview Day. Volunteers from the East Meadow Chamber of Commerce spent a morning conducting interviews with students, while also offering advice and constructive criticism. Each student had about a 10-minute interview, followed by a short critique.
   
Forty-six students participated in the second annual Mock Interview Day at EMHS. There were 28 East Meadow Chamber businesses represented at the event.

   
All kinds of fields were represented, including sales, journalism, restaurant management and real estate.
   
Participating students were members of Melissa Woison's business management course.
